将综合浏览量放入列表浏览量内

时间:2020-10-07 15:00:59

标签: flutter dart

我正在尝试学习如何快速创建复杂的UI元素,并面临这个问题。假设我想在我的listView中放置一个页面视图,并显示与水平滚动列表中相同的项目。有什么办法吗?

这是我的带列表视图的构建方法代码:

  @override
  Widget build(BuildContext context) {
    return ListView.builder(
      itemCount: _catList.length,
      itemBuilder: (context, index) {
        return Card(
          child: Column(
            children: [
              Card(
                child: ListTile(
                  title: Text(_catList[index].name),
                ),
              ),
              IntrinsicWidth(
                child: Row(
                  mainAxisAlignment: MainAxisAlignment.spaceEvenly,
                  children: [
                    Expanded(
                      child: Column (
                        crossAxisAlignment: CrossAxisAlignment.start,
                        children: [
                          Text ('ID: ${_catList[index].id}'),
                          Text ('Country code: ${_catList[index].countryCodes}'),
                          Text ('Temperament: ${_catList[index].temperament}'),
                          Text ('Origin: ${_catList[index].origin}')
                        ],
                      )
                    ),
                    Expanded(
                      child: Card(
                        child: Text(_catList[index].description),
                      ),
                    )
                  ],
                ),
              ),
              Container (
                child: PageView.builder (itemBuilder: (context, index) {

                } ),
              )
            ],
          ),
        );
      },
    );
  }

0 个答案:

没有答案
相关问题